Why Do You Need an EIN?

In Bluewater, like the rest of New Mexico, an EIN is vital for tax purposes, hiring employees, and opening a business bank account. It helps to distinguish your business from personal finances, aiding in small business compliance. Not every business needs an EIN, but if you plan to hire employees or operate as a corporation or partnership, it’s a must-have.

Getting Registered Without Delays

When you decide to register a business in New Mexico, understanding the EIN application process can save you time. Here’s a quick breakdown of how to get an EIN number:

  • Gather necessary information about your business.
  • Fill out the IRS EIN application form, which can be done online.
  • Submit the application and wait for your EIN to be issued.

Many entrepreneurs get caught off guard by the details required during the application. It’s essential to accurately provide information about your business structure and ownership to avoid any delays.

What Catches Applicants Off Guard?

One common pitfall is misunderstanding the type of business structure you’re operating under. Each structure—be it a sole proprietorship, partnership, or corporation—has different requirements and implications for your EIN application. This is where many people get stuck. Additionally, if you’re applying for a federal tax ID number for a newly formed business, ensure that your business is officially registered with the state of New Mexico. This can sometimes take time, so plan ahead!
